- Ferry Sikla was born on March 11, 1865 in Hamburg, Germany. He was an actor and director, known for Der Vetter aus Mexiko (1917), Der Unwiderstehliche Theodor (1918) and Die blonde Geisha (1923). He died on February 8, 1932 in Dresden, Germany.
- His most important movies came into being in the 20's.
- The actor Ferry Sikla began his film career in the middle of the 10's.
- Ferry Sikla only took part in few movies in the 30's like "Zapfenstreich am Rhein" (1930) - as a silent movie - and "Der Liebesarzt" (1931), before he died in 1932.
